Go to main content

Oracle® Rack Universal Power Distribution Unit User's Guide

Exit Print View

Updated: May 2019
 
 

Modify a Role

  1. To modify a role description, at the config:# prompt, type role modify <name> description "<description>", and press Enter.

    <name> is a string comprising up to 32 ASCII printable characters.

    <description> is a description comprising alphanumeric characters. The <description> variable must be enclosed in quotes when it contains spaces.

  2. To add more privileges to a role, at the config:# prompt, type role modify <name> addPrivileges <privilege1>;<privilege2>;<privilege3>..., and press Enter.

    If a privilege contains any arguments, add a colon and the argument(s) after that privilege. For example, type:

    role modify <name> addPrivileges <privilege1>:<argument1>,<argument2>...;

    <privilege2>:<argument1>,<argument2>...;

    <privilege3>:<argument1>,<argument2>...;

    ...

    <name> is a string comprising up to 32 ASCII printable characters.

    <privilege1>, <privilege2>, <privilege3> and the like are names of the privileges assigned to the role. Separate each privilege with a semi-colon.

    <argument1>, <argument2> and the like are arguments set for a particular privilege. Separate a privilege and its argument(s) with a colon, and separate arguments with a comma if there are more than one argument for a privilege.

  3. To remove privileges from a role, at the config:# prompt, type role modify <name> removePrivileges <privilege1>;<privilege2>;<privilege3>..., and press Enter.

    If a specific privilege contains any arguments, add a colon and the argument(s) after that privilege. For example, type:

    role modify <name> removePrivileges <privilege1>:<argument1>,<argument2>...;

    <privilege2>:<argument1>,<argument2>...;

    <privilege3>:<argument1>,<argument2>...;

    ...


    Note -  When removing privileges from a role, ensure the specified privileges and arguments (if any) exactly match those assigned to the role. Otherwise, the command fails to remove specified privileges that are not available.

    <name> is a string comprising up to 32 ASCII printable characters.

    <privilege1>, <privilege2>, <privilege3> and the like are names of the privileges assigned to the role. Separate each privilege with a semi-colon.

    <argument1>, <argument2> and the like are arguments set for a particular privilege. Separate a privilege and its argument(s) with a colon, and separate arguments with a comma if there are more than one argument for a privilege.